# Notification fan-out backpressure settings for the Quillmere dispatcher.
# When downstream channels lag, the fan-out worker sheds load by deferring
# low-priority notifications into the overflow table rather than dropping them.
# Tune max_inflight and defer_threshold below; defaults suit ~5k events/sec.
# Contractors: do not disable backpressure in shared environments, as the
# overflow table will grow unbounded. The dispatcher persists deferred events
# to the overflow database using the connection string given below.

warehouse DSN: cockroachdb://holvan_svc:viOKuRy@db-3e1a.plorvaforge.corp:5432/istius

Account recovery — tailspin CLI (internal log tailing). If the release manager's tailspin account is locked mid-cutover, restore it rather than creating a new one; stream ACLs are bound to the original identity. Run the recovery flow from a bastion host, select the Quillmark org, and choose offline restore. The flow will prompt for the passphrase recorded below.

vault phrase of kajef-tafog = wenox-briix

## Healthcheck triage — Ferrovane LB pool

If nodes flap out of the Ferrovane pool, check the health endpoint first: it must return 200 within 2s, three consecutive passes to rejoin. Do not restart the balancer itself. Drain a node before any manual intervention; undrained restarts cause 502 bursts. Escalate only after two nodes fail simultaneously. Health probes use the configuration values below.

service settings:
ralael:
  pin: 7453
  tenant: zorath
  seal: seal_087806e4
  metrics_host: metrics.ralael.paliqworks.example
  standby_team: fraath
  escalation: praok-istiel
  nonce: 10e083

Heads up, support folks: Bramblewick (our vendor behind the Quillgate API) finally shipped the fix for that GraphQL N+1 query mess that was slowing the orders dashboard. Response times should drop noticeably after Thursday's deploy. If customers still report sluggish order lookups, tag the ticket with "quillgate-perf" so we can track stragglers. For anything urgent on the vendor side, reach their liaison directly.

pager mailbox: holius@nelvrogrid.internal